Snowflakes in Hunter!

Hello again everyone! For the last two days, the area has seen numerous periods of flurries, some even lightly blanketing the ground with snow.

If you check the NOAA forecast, you will see that there is snow likely throughout the rest of the week, and the weather is definitely cooling down (it is currently 37 degrees).
